EFG Asset Management North America Corp. Grows Stock Holdings in Rapid7, Inc. (NASDAQ:RPD)

EFG Asset Management North America Corp. boosted its stake in shares of Rapid7, Inc. (NASDAQ:RPDFree Report) by 112.4% during the fourth quarter, according to the company in its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m owned 58,383 shares of the technology company’s stock after purchasing an additional 30,897 shares during the period. EFG Asset Management North America Corp. owned about 0.09% of Rapid7 worth $2,350,000 at the end of the most recent reporting period.

Rapid7 Profile

(Free Report)

Rapid7, Inc provides cybersecurity solutions under the Rapid7, Nexpose, and Metasploit brand names. The company offers endpoint to cloud data collection and sharing applications, such as Rapid7 Insight Agent, a software-based agent that is used on assets across on-premises and cloud environments to centralize and monitor data on company's platform; Rapid7 Insight Network Sensor that analyzes raw end-to-end network traffic to increase visibility into user activity, pinpoint real threats, and investigations; Rapid7 Cloud Event Data Harvesting that offers visibility into changes made to cloud resources; and third-party integrations and ecosystem, as well as orchestration and automation solutions.
